Some of the projects that will put this old equipment to good use include:

I'm building a "Freedom Vending Machine" project that lets you pick a distribution you want to try and
it burns cds or dvds on demand with a robotic autoloader.  I've got enough parts to make this work, but
more burners would make it able to burn more things at once.  Also, if I can find enough suitable stepper
motors, I'm planning to add a tiny plotter that can label the discs with a sharpie once they are burned.
Once this is working I'll have it setup at future NOVALUG meetings if you want to try a new distribution
without all the time it takes to download it over a slow connection.

If we get a large enough surplus of these components (and enough time with all the other projects going
on) we're planning to build something else as a participatory project for anybody interested in learning
more about robotics and electronics.  Exactly what will be built hasn't been entirely decided yet (and
probably won't be until we figure out what kind of components we have to work with) but my suggestion
was for a CNC pancake printer.  Everybody loves pancakes!
